I recently got an e-mail from Rolf Klaus about his shrouds. Super RSI if i am not mistaken you may have a stage ll shroud he say's that stage 1 & 2 are for sale but stage 3 you get that with a complete engine. Are you going to post pictures and let us know of the performance of this engine when it's done. On the issue of pricing of shroud and some parts here is what i got from Rolf.
Fan Ring - 168 euro. Backside cooling - 180 euro. Fan case ll - 198 euro. Spannband - 69 euro. Last edited by Bad bug; October 1st 2004 at 08:49. |
